Structure versus time in the evolutionary diversification of avian carotenoid metabolic networks.
Journal of evolutionary biology - 1 May 2018
Morrison Erin S, Badyaev Alexander V
Abstract excerpt
Historical associations of genes and proteins are thought to delineate pathways available to subsequent evolution; however, the effects of past functional involvements on contemporary evolution are rarely quantified. Here, we examined the extent to which the structure of a carotenoid enzymatic network persists in avian evolution. Specifically, we tested whether the evolution of carotenoid networks was most...
